Ingredients:
- 2 oz Apple Vodka (or regular vodka with a splash of apple liqueur)
- 1 oz Fresh Lemon Juice
- ¾ oz Apple Cider (preferably unfiltered for a richer flavor)
- ½ oz Simple Syrup (recipe below)
- 2 Dashes Angostura Bitters
- Apple slice and/or cranberries for garnish
Simple Syrup:
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- ½ cup water
Instructions:
-
Prepare the Simple Syrup: Combine equal parts sugar and water in a small saucepan. Heat over medium heat, stirring until the sugar dissolves completely. Let it cool completely before using. This homemade touch elevates the drink significantly!
-
Chill your Martini Glass: Place your martini glass in the freezer for at least 15 minutes before making the cocktail. This ensures a perfectly chilled drink.
-
Combine Ingredients: In a cocktail shaker filled with ice, add the apple vodka, lemon juice, apple cider, simple syrup, and Angostura bitters.
-
Shake Well: Secure the lid tightly and shake vigorously for about 15-20 seconds until the shaker is well-chilled.
-
Strain and Serve: Strain the mixture into your chilled martini glass.
-
Garnish: Garnish with a thin apple slice and/or a few cranberries for a beautiful and flavorful touch.
Tips for the Perfect Sour Apple Martini:
- Use high-quality ingredients: The flavor of your cocktail will greatly depend on the quality of your ingredients. Opt for a good quality vodka and fresh lemon juice for the best results.
- Adjust sweetness to your liking: If you prefer a sweeter martini, add a little more simple syrup. Conversely, for a tarter drink, reduce the amount of simple syrup.
- Experiment with different apple varieties: The type of apple cider you use will influence the overall taste. Try different varieties to find your favorite.
- Don't over-shake: Over-shaking can dilute your drink and make it less flavorful. Aim for a vigorous shake of about 15-20 seconds.
Variations:
- Spicy Apple Martini: Add a few slices of jalapeño to the shaker for a spicy kick.
- Cranberry Apple Martini: Substitute cranberry juice for a portion of the apple cider for a festive twist.
- Non-alcoholic version: Replace the vodka with sparkling apple cider and adjust the simple syrup to your taste.
